自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(3)
  • 收藏
  • 关注

原创 Dto与Entity的区别

(1)entity表示对数据库中创建的所有表的映射,是根据数据库内字段名和类型设计出来的实体,表名和类名一般要求相同,字段名和成员变量名一般要求相同。两者数据不完全一致,这时候就需要创建一个dto类作为中间的转换对象,前端传过来的数据传入到dto中,然后在controller或service内处理数据,最后把数据存入到entity中,由dao层把entity数据存到数据库中。后端项目开发中,我们会碰到一些包,比如dto,entity,这些包内都会包括实体类。例如,前端提供的数据如下。

2023-06-08 21:48:08 1685 1

原创 时间格式配置

在程序编写时,返回日期给前端是必不可少的。可当我们在前端把对应的日期信息渲染出来后,发现格式并不方便用户阅读。此时我们需要在application.yml里进行如下设置。把日期形式改为yyyy-MM-dd HH:mm:ss,即“年月日时分秒”,并且把时区改为GMT+8。经过设置后,渲染到前端的时间格式即可方便用户阅读。

2023-06-08 21:09:44 733

原创 比赛晋级功能使用树形结构实现

项目开发中,使用树形结构无可避免。例如,在实现比赛晋级功能时,就可以在后端先把数据组装成树形结构,以JSON数据返回给前端,前端使用echart可以将晋级形势很好地反映出来。2.以4个数据为例测试,首先通过自己设定的方法返回需要的结果,然后创建节点对象,通过方法找到父节点和孩子节点,方法里使用stream流过滤。3.运行结果如下,通过postman查看结果,已经成功组装成一棵树。1.后端新建Menu类。

2023-06-08 21:00:15 178

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除